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

An Apache/MIT rewrite #82

Open
nick-konovalchuk opened this issue Feb 26, 2024 · 24 comments
Open

An Apache/MIT rewrite #82

nick-konovalchuk opened this issue Feb 26, 2024 · 24 comments

Comments

@nick-konovalchuk
Copy link

Following up on #10, a bunch of people including me is curious if you're interested in putting managerial or/and development efforts into rewriting certain parts of the repo so that the license could be more permissive

@nick-konovalchuk
Copy link
Author

@Sharpz7 @zeeshan3945

@waytechpro
Copy link

Thank you for raising this important consideration! Expanding the accessibility of our repository through a more permissive license could truly amplify collaboration and innovation. Count me in for contributing to the effort! Let's gather our insights and skills to make this vision a reality. Don't hesitate to reach out and let's get started!

@UYousafzai
Copy link

Hello,

I can possibly join in on the effort to rewrite the functionality for a more permissive license. the models however will remain with their original license but at least the code will be separated out.

@Youho99
Copy link

Youho99 commented Feb 27, 2024

I can possibly help you to rewrite the basecode

@vlaminckaxel
Copy link

I'm also willing to collab in this effort!

@vlaminckaxel
Copy link

Has someone the knowledge to make a list of what parts are non-MIT and needs to be rewritten?

@szmate00
Copy link

szmate00 commented Mar 1, 2024

I would be also interested in joining efforts regarding this, would be really useful for my application to have a less strict license!

@alessandrolamberti
Copy link

I'm also willing to collaborate!

@slm37102

This comment was marked as outdated.

@Youho99
Copy link

Youho99 commented Mar 9, 2024

@nick-konovalchuk How do we organize ourselves?

Does somebody have an idea ?

@UYousafzai
Copy link

@WongKinYiu would you be interested in organising this?

@Youho99 An alternative I am thinking is I can create a small discord, we fork this code and go through it, separate out the code that needs to be reimplemented and just split it among us who are willing to work on it.

@GrantorShadow
Copy link

GrantorShadow commented Mar 10, 2024

@WongKinYiu would you be interested in organising this?

@Youho99 An alternative I am thinking is I can create a small discord, we fork this code and go through it, separate out the code that needs to be reimplemented and just split it among us who are willing to work on it.

This sounds great! I would love to be a part of and contribute code for this!

@GrantorShadow
Copy link

@nick-konovalchuk How do we organize ourselves?

Does somebody have an idea ?

How about a small discord / slack server? would be easier to co-ordinate the development for this.

@alessandrolamberti
Copy link

How about a small discord / slack server? would be easier to co-ordinate the development for this.

Discord is a good idea, but we probably need a handful of people (2-3) in charge to organize

@BDannowitzHudl
Copy link

I can also find time to contribute. Please feel free to cc: me on the discord / slack.

@UYousafzai
Copy link

I have created the Discord Server, however I haven't had the time to set it up properly, I have started looking into some core code and will start doing it properly if and when I find the time from my work.

Discord Link: https://discord.gg/XBpjFQxu

@Youho99
Copy link

Youho99 commented Mar 13, 2024

@WongKinYiu
It would be great if you could join us, to give us some information regarding the parts to be rewritten

@WongKinYiu
Copy link
Owner

Okay

I create a new repo for mit rewrite: https://github.com/WongKinYiu/yolov9mit
Maybe move the discussion to the repo.

I will organize the code's prototype in 1~2 weeks.
I think I can handle most of implementation of architectures and loss functions.
And need someone to give great help about dataloader and ddp training.

@UYousafzai
Copy link

I can pitch in on whatever you need help with, how do you plan on managing the tasks?

@Sharpz7
Copy link

Sharpz7 commented Mar 22, 2024

Hey Folks, sorry I have just seen this.

Great to see this coming together. My bandwidth is limited right now but I look forward to watching this grow :))

My suggestion would be that all the work that needs completed is scoped up in one place, and then split into sub-tasks that can be completely by different people. Let me get working on that now :))

@Sharpz7
Copy link

Sharpz7 commented Mar 22, 2024

Please see; WongKinYiu/YOLO#3

@optimisticabouthumanity

Dear everyone, if Mr. Wong Kin Yiu's introduced blocks for YOLOv9 are moved to YOLOv9mit repository, will there be licensing issue as these codes have already been licensed under GPL3.0?
Or there will be no problem since the inventor agreed to provide a more permissive license to His works?

@optimisticabouthumanity

Dear everyone, if Mr. Wong Kin Yiu's introduced blocks for YOLOv9 are moved to YOLOv9mit repository, will there be licensing issue as these codes have already been licensed under GPL3.0? Or there will be no problem since the inventor agreed to provide a more permissive license to His works?

@Sharpz7 @nick-konovalchuk could you check this? @WongKinYiu could you please also check at your convenience?

@GrantorShadow
Copy link

Following this!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ests